- The distance between Yakushima, Japan and Franca, Brazil is approximately 18,905 km or 11,748 mi.
- To reach Yakushima in this distance one would set out from Franca bearing 9.5° or N and follow the great circles arc to approach Yakushima bearing 169.7° or S .
- Yakushima has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Franca has a subtropical highland climate with dry winters (Cwb).
- The annual mean temperature is 1.2 °C (2.2°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 11.5 °C (20.7°F) more in Yakushima.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 2667.3 mm (105 in) more which is equivalent to 2667.3 l/m² (65.46 US gal/ft²) or 26,673,000 l/ha (2,851,521 US gal/ac) more. About 2 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 8.2° lower in Yakushima than in Franca.
- Relative humidity levels are 5.7%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 2.5°C (4.5°F) higher.
